Finance Minister Highlights Need for Stronger Frameworks to Mobilize Private Capital in BRICS

Analysed 12 Aug 2026·9 sources analysed·Jaipur, India·Politics
Finance Minister Highlights Need for Stronger Frameworks to Mobilize Private Capital in BRICSPreviousNext

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man emphasized the need for BRICS nations to establish stable, predictable frameworks to mobilize private capital at scale. Speaking at a seminar during the BRICS Finance Ministers' meeting in Jaipur, she highlighted the role of multilateral development banks in de-risking investments and improving project viability. Sitharaman cited India's experience with public capital acting as a catalyst through reforms like Viability Gap Funding and the Hybrid Annuity Model, aiming to boost private sector participation in infrastructure development across member countries.
